Issue with Camunda bpmn workflow with Java Delegates

Hi, I’m new to Camunda bpmn with Java Delegates. Facing a issue with my workflow. My .bpmn is this:

UPhone-MotorCredito-Implementation_v2.bpmn (43.1 KB)

Calling the execution via API:

{
“businessKey”: “1002077707”,
“variables”: {
“valoracion”: {
“value”: 1,
“type”: “Integer”
},
“identificacion”: {
“value”: “1002077707”,
“type”: “String”
},
“agencia”: {
“value”: “Quito”,
“type”: “String”
}
}
}

And my log is this:

|========================================================
| vuv.domain.service.valoracion1.Activity_ConsultarWebDatos
| processDefinitionId: Process_Valoracion:40:37a262e4-1feb-11f0-b9fa-a0e70b59f318
| activityId: Activity_ConsultarWebDatos
| activityName: Consultar WebDatos
| processInstanceId: 06e449ff-1fed-11f0-b9fa-a0e70b59f318
| businessKey: 1002077707
| executionId: 06e449ff-1fed-11f0-b9fa-a0e70b59f318
|========================================================

2025-04-22T21:45:33.256-05:00 INFO 8904 — [uphone-credito-bpm] [nio-9090-exec-2] v.d.s.v.Activity_ConsultarWebDatos : Evento creado: 786dd33d-0f60-4773-975c-72a5cc89c40b
2025-04-22T21:45:33.258-05:00 INFO 8904 — [uphone-credito-bpm] [nio-9090-exec-2] v.d.s.v.Activity_ValidarCliente :
|========================================================
| vuv.domain.service.valoracion1.Activity_ValidarCliente
| processDefinitionId: Process_Valoracion:40:37a262e4-1feb-11f0-b9fa-a0e70b59f318
| activityId: Activity_ValidarCliente
| activityName: Validar Cliente
| processInstanceId: 06e449ff-1fed-11f0-b9fa-a0e70b59f318
| businessKey: 1002077707
| executionId: 06e449ff-1fed-11f0-b9fa-a0e70b59f318
|========================================================

2025-04-22T21:45:33.258-05:00 INFO 8904 — [uphone-credito-bpm] [nio-9090-exec-2] v.d.s.v.Activity_ValidarCliente : >> Entr¾ a Activity_ValidarCliente
Payload----->>>>>>>>>>>>>>>> {trabajo=SI, vivo=true, profesion=Desarrollador, lugarNacimiento=ECUADOR, edad=35, nacionalidad=ECUATORIANA}
2025-04-22T21:45:33.811-05:00 INFO 8904 — [uphone-credito-bpm] [nio-9090-exec-2] v.i.gateway.api.DecisionApiAdapter : Respuesta del servicio: {estadoCredito=APROBADO}
2025-04-22T21:45:33.812-05:00 INFO 8904 — [uphone-credito-bpm] [nio-9090-exec-2] v.d.s.v.Activity_ValidarCliente : Persona vßlida para crÚdito: SI
2025-04-22T21:45:33.813-05:00 INFO 8904 — [uphone-credito-bpm] [nio-9090-exec-2] v.d.s.v.Activity_ValidarCliente : clienteValido: true
2025-04-22T21:45:33.906-05:00 INFO 8904 — [uphone-credito-bpm] [aTaskExecutor-1] v.d.s.v.Activity_ConsultarEquifax :
|========================================================
| vuv.domain.service.valoracion1.Activity_ConsultarEquifax
| processDefinitionId: Process_Valoracion:40:37a262e4-1feb-11f0-b9fa-a0e70b59f318
| activityId: Activity_ConsultarEquifax
| activityName: Consultar Equifax
| processInstanceId: 06e449ff-1fed-11f0-b9fa-a0e70b59f318
| businessKey: 1002077707
| executionId: 0750eeaf-1fed-11f0-b9fa-a0e70b59f318
|========================================================

2025-04-22T21:45:33.909-05:00 INFO 8904 — [uphone-credito-bpm] [aTaskExecutor-1] v.d.s.v.Activity_ConsultarEquifax : Cliente sin datos de bur¾: true
2025-04-22T21:45:33.927-05:00 INFO 8904 — [uphone-credito-bpm] [aTaskExecutor-1] s.v.Activity_ConsultarEstadoJudicial_bot :
|========================================================
| vuv.domain.service.valoracion1.Activity_ConsultarEstadoJudicial_bot
| processDefinitionId: Process_Valoracion:40:37a262e4-1feb-11f0-b9fa-a0e70b59f318
| activityId: Activity_ConsultarEstadoJudicial_bot
| activityName: Consultar Estado Judicial
| processInstanceId: 06e449ff-1fed-11f0-b9fa-a0e70b59f318
| businessKey: 1002077707
| executionId: 06e449ff-1fed-11f0-b9fa-a0e70b59f318
|========================================================

2025-04-22T21:45:33.965-05:00 INFO 8904 — [uphone-credito-bpm] [aTaskExecutor-1] v.d.s.v.Activity_ValorarCredito_1 :
|========================================================
| vuv.domain.service.valoracion1.Activity_ValorarCredito_1
| processDefinitionId: Process_Valoracion:40:37a262e4-1feb-11f0-b9fa-a0e70b59f318
| activityId: Activity_ValorarCredito_1
| activityName: Valorar CrÚdito (1)
| processInstanceId: 06e449ff-1fed-11f0-b9fa-a0e70b59f318
| businessKey: 1002077707
| executionId: 06e449ff-1fed-11f0-b9fa-a0e70b59f318
|========================================================

As you can see many activities are skipped in the parallel gateway (top and bottom branch), boolean variables are setted in their respective context. .

Any idea is welcome. Thanks!